// SPDX-License-Identifier: BUSL-1.1
//! Spatial sync ingest handlers: insert/delete geometries into the R-tree
//! on behalf of a Lite sync client.
//!
//! Called by `dispatch_spatial` when the plan variant is
//! `SpatialOp::Insert` or `SpatialOp::Delete`.
//!
//! ## Surrogate-keyed storage
//!
//! Both the R-tree entry and the sparse document body are keyed by the
//! hex-encoded surrogate (assigned on the Control Plane before dispatch).
//! This matches the direct `INSERT INTO ... VALUES (ST_GeomFromText(...))`
//! path so cross-engine prefilter (roaring-bitmap intersect against the
//! surrogate space) just works — `spatial_doc_map` stores the same
//! 8-char hex string that `surrogate_to_doc_id(surrogate)` produces, which
//! is what the scan path parses via `u32::from_str_radix(doc_id, 16)`.
//!
//! ## Document-store parity
//!
//! Origin spatial scans read document bytes from the sparse store to apply
//! exact OGC predicates. When syncing from Lite, we therefore also write a
//! minimal geometry document (`{field: <geometry>, "id": surrogate_hex}`)
//! to the sparse engine in addition to the R-tree entry. Any failure to
//! materialise that body is a hard error (no silent partial-success); the
//! whole op fails and the Control Plane converts it to a rejection ACK.

/// Parameters for a spatial geometry insert on the Data Plane.
///
/// Bundles the non-`self` arguments to `execute_spatial_insert` so the
/// method stays within the argument-count limit.
pub(in crate::data::executor) struct SpatialInsertExec<'a> {
pub task: &'a ExecutionTask,
pub tid: u64,
pub collection: &'a str,
pub field: &'a str,
pub surrogate: Surrogate,
pub geometry: &'a Geometry,
pub provenance: Option<&'a SyncProvenance>,
}
impl CoreLoop {
/// Insert a geometry into the per-field R-tree and the sparse document store
/// on behalf of a Lite client.
///
/// Both writes use the hex-encoded surrogate as the storage key so
/// cross-engine surrogate prefilters resolve without translation.
///
/// Fails fast (returns a Response::Error) if either:
/// - the geometry document cannot be msgpack-serialised, or
/// - the sparse document write fails.
///
/// If an entry with the same surrogate already exists, the R-tree entry is
/// replaced (upsert semantics).
pub(in crate::data::executor) fn execute_spatial_insert(
&mut self,
args: SpatialInsertExec<'_>,
) -> Response {
let SpatialInsertExec {
task,
tid,
collection,
field,
surrogate,
geometry,
provenance,
} = args;
let doc_id = surrogate_to_doc_id(surrogate);
debug!(
core = self.core_id,
%collection,
%field,
doc_id = %doc_id,
surrogate = surrogate.as_u32(),
"spatial sync: insert geometry"
);
// ── Idempotency gate ────────────────────────────────────────────────
if let Some(prov) = provenance {
match self.sync_admit(prov) {
SyncAdmit::Apply => {
// Fall through to engine write below; commit after.
}
admit @ (SyncAdmit::Duplicate | SyncAdmit::Fenced | SyncAdmit::Gap { .. }) => {
let applied_seq = self.sync_hwm_value(prov.producer_id, prov.stream_id);
return self.sync_ack_response(
task,
ack_status_from_admit(&admit),
applied_seq,
);
}
}
}
// ── 1. Serialise + write minimal geometry document to sparse store ──
let geom_value = geometry_to_value(geometry);
let mut doc_map = std::collections::HashMap::new();
doc_map.insert(field.to_string(), geom_value);
doc_map.insert(
"id".to_string(),
nodedb_types::Value::String(doc_id.clone()),
);
let doc_value = nodedb_types::Value::Object(doc_map);
// Use standard msgpack map format so scan_collection / decode_document_value
// can read it back. zerompk::to_msgpack_vec encodes Value in a tagged array
// format the document scan path does not understand.
let msgpack = match nodedb_types::value_to_msgpack(&doc_value) {
Ok(b) => b,
Err(e) => {
error!(
core = self.core_id,
%collection,
%field,
doc_id = %doc_id,
error = %e,
"spatial sync: geometry document msgpack serialisation failed"
);
return self.response_error(
task,
crate::Error::Internal {
detail: format!("spatial sync: serialise geometry document: {e}"),
},
);
}
};
if let Err(e) = self.sparse.put(
task.request.database_id.as_u64(),
tid,
collection,
&doc_id,
&msgpack,
) {
error!(
core = self.core_id,
%collection,
doc_id = %doc_id,
error = %e,
"spatial sync: sparse document write failed"
);
return self.response_error(task, e);
}
// ── 2. Update R-tree ────────────────────────────────────────────────
let db_id = task.request.database_id;
let tenant_id = TenantId::new(tid);
let spatial_key = (db_id, tenant_id, collection.to_string(), field.to_string());
let entry_id = fnv1a_hash(doc_id.as_bytes());
let doc_map_key = (
db_id,
tenant_id,
collection.to_string(),
field.to_string(),
entry_id,
);
// If the surrogate was previously inserted, remove the stale entry
// first so the R-tree doesn't accumulate duplicate bboxes.
if let Some(rtree) = self.spatial_indexes.get_mut(&spatial_key)
&& self.spatial_doc_map.contains_key(&doc_map_key)
{
rtree.delete(entry_id);
}
let bbox = geometry_bbox(geometry);
let rtree = self.spatial_indexes.entry(spatial_key).or_default();
rtree.insert(RTreeEntry { id: entry_id, bbox });
self.spatial_doc_map.insert(doc_map_key, doc_id);
// Advance the collection floor for this committed spatial write.
self.note_collection_write_lsn(task, collection);
// Advance HWM and return gate result payload when provenance is present.
if let Some(prov) = provenance {
self.sync_commit(prov);
return self.sync_ack_response(task, AckStatus::Applied, prov.seq);
}
self.response_ok(task)
}
/// Remove a document's geometry from the per-field R-tree and the sparse
/// document store on behalf of a Lite client.
///
/// Keyed by the same hex-encoded surrogate used at insert time. A delete
/// of a non-existent surrogate is a no-op (idempotent).
///
/// Fails fast if the sparse store delete returns an error (other than
/// "not found", which the sparse engine surfaces as `Ok`).
pub(in crate::data::executor) fn execute_spatial_delete(
&mut self,
task: &ExecutionTask,
tid: u64,
collection: &str,
field: &str,
surrogate: Surrogate,
provenance: Option<&SyncProvenance>,
) -> Response {
let doc_id = surrogate_to_doc_id(surrogate);
debug!(
core = self.core_id,
%collection,
%field,
doc_id = %doc_id,
surrogate = surrogate.as_u32(),
"spatial sync: delete geometry"
);
// ── Idempotency gate ────────────────────────────────────────────────
if let Some(prov) = provenance {
match self.sync_admit(prov) {
SyncAdmit::Apply => {}
admit @ (SyncAdmit::Duplicate | SyncAdmit::Fenced | SyncAdmit::Gap { .. }) => {
let applied_seq = self.sync_hwm_value(prov.producer_id, prov.stream_id);
return self.sync_ack_response(
task,
ack_status_from_admit(&admit),
applied_seq,
);
}
}
}
if let Err(e) =
self.sparse
.delete(task.request.database_id.as_u64(), tid, collection, &doc_id)
{
error!(
core = self.core_id,
%collection,
doc_id = %doc_id,
error = %e,
"spatial sync: sparse document delete failed"
);
return self.response_error(task, e);
}
let db_id = task.request.database_id;
let tenant_id = TenantId::new(tid);
let spatial_key = (db_id, tenant_id, collection.to_string(), field.to_string());
let entry_id = fnv1a_hash(doc_id.as_bytes());
let doc_map_key = (
db_id,
tenant_id,
collection.to_string(),
field.to_string(),
entry_id,
);
if let Some(rtree) = self.spatial_indexes.get_mut(&spatial_key) {
rtree.delete(entry_id);
}
self.spatial_doc_map.remove(&doc_map_key);
// Advance the collection floor for this committed spatial delete.
self.note_collection_write_lsn(task, collection);
if let Some(prov) = provenance {
self.sync_commit(prov);
return self.sync_ack_response(task, AckStatus::Applied, prov.seq);
}
self.response_ok(task)
}
